Hadashi Sushi Bar at Hilton Sandestin Beach Golf Resort & Spa allows our guests to sample authentic Japanese sushi in a warm and inviting setting. Located within Sandcastles Lounge, Hadashi is also a great place to gather for drinks like sake, Japanese imported beer or a green tea. Hadashi’s menu features an array of traditional sushi options and enticing appetizers like seaweed salad, edamame, and comforting miso soup. Guests can indulge in nigiri, sashimi, and classic rolls (Maki). For those seeking a unique culinary experience, our specialty rolls shine, featuring creations like the Sun Kissed, boasting shrimp tempura and avocado, crowned with spicy tuna, tempura crunch, spicy mayo and teriyaki sauce, and showcasing spicy crab salad.
